Destructor class
This class allows you to add destructors to your objects.
To use, simply add an instance of this class to a field in your object. It
will then call the provided callback when the object gets garbage collected.
This is most useful for releasing native resources.
Initialization
static function create(func, data): Destructor
-
Creates a new destructor with the provided callback that will be called
once this object gets garbage collected.
Note: If possible, do not allocate any memory in the callback.
Also the data must not reference the original object as it will be
most likely already destroyed at the time.
Functions
function disarm()
-
Disables calling of the callback, use when you already destroyed
the object.
